Epicentre at sea

The epicentre is at sea: for the same magnitude, the shaking is felt less on land, because the energy fades along the way before reaching the coast.

The race of the seismic waves

Two waves set off from the hypocentre: the faster P wave arrives first with a sharp jolt; the S wave carries the actual shaking.

P waves — the first sharp jolt (~6 km/s)S waves — the strongest shaking (~3.5 km/s)

For the same magnitude, a shallow earthquake is felt much more than a deep one: the energy starts closer to the surface.
